Not Open Links RECOMMENDED: Click here to fix Windows errors and improve system performance You might find at times that when you click on a link in Internet Explorer 10 or earlier, it does not http://www.thewindowsclub.com/fix-internet-explorer-will-not-open-links open the link. In this article, we'd like to suggest some solutions you can try out to fix this issue. In most cases when this problem occurs, you may find that your Internet Explorer will not open links after a Windows update or after installing another browser on your computer. Resetting the Internet Explorer settings may not help in this case - a reinstall of Internet Explorer will help - but reinstalling however, internet explorer should be the last option – when everything else fails. Internet Explorer cannot or will not open links We have two suggestions that you might want to try before opting for reinstall of the Internet Explorer. Reset Default Programs Open the in-built Set Default Programs Associations window and make sure that IE is set as the default program for all the links and similar stuff. To do this: Open Start internet explorer 11 Menu, search for Default Programs and hit Enter. This opens the Default Programs window. Click on Set Your Default Programs In the resulting window (the Set Default Programs window), click on Internet Explorer and then, on Choose Defaults For This Program This will open up Set Program Associations window. Click against Select All to select all types being displayed. Just to confirm that you are on the right window, you will be seeing html, mht, htm, mhtml and similar other file extensions (see image for reference) Once you are done with selection, click on Save You will be back on the Set Default Programs window (refer step 4). Click on OK to close the window.
